2008 SESSION
HB 1034 Vehicle registrations and certificates of title; individual applying to prove legal residency.
Introduced by: Jeffrey M. Frederick | all patrons ... notes | add to my profiles
S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Vehicle registrations and certificates of title. Requires any individual applying for a vehicle registration or certificate of title to prove to the Department of Motor Vehicles that he is either (i) a citizen of the United States, (ii) a legal permanent resident of the United States, or (iii) a conditional resident alien of the United States. Titles and registrations issued to persons who are neither United States citizens nor permanent legal residents of the United States are to expire at the same time as their legal presence in the United States expires.
